What We're Building
gathru is a marketplace built exclusively for verified college students. Every feature exists because a real student needed it:
- Verified .edu accounts so you always know who you're dealing with.
- Campus-scoped feeds so you see listings from your school and nearby campuses first.
- Housing, meal swipes, services, and storage, not just stuff. The full college economy.
- In-app meetup proposals with verification codes, because trading should feel safe.
- Auctions, fixed prices, and negotiation, so you can sell the way that works for you.
